Uganda Rugby Premiership defending champions Heathens have been included among the teams that will play in the inaugural Great Lake 10 aside rugby tournament slated for March 26-27 in Homabay, Kenya.

The outfit has been listed alongside Mongers and the duo are the only Uganda representatives, coupled with Tanzania’s Arusha Rhinos for the two-day showpiece.

Egerton, Kabarak, Multimedia, Mt. Kenya University, JKUAT, Brumbies, USIU, Catholic Monks, Homabay, Kisii, Maseno University, Kericho RFC, Webuye RFC and Kenya Methodist University are the other teams also vying for the top prize.

Heathens come off a tough hurdle after digging deep on Saturday to defeat Buffaloes 33-20 in the premiership. Mongers who traveled to Gulu came back in the perfect mood following their 12-38 victory.

Kobs who thrashed Herbert Wafula’s Rhinos 52-09 are still top of the log with 30 points while Heathens are second with 27,  Pirates, 33-00 winners over University side Impis third on 26.
